What to expect during Perseverance’s landing on Mars
NASA’s nuclear-powered Perseverance rover is set to arrive at Mars on Thursday with a make-or-break entry, descent, and landing. The rover will execute the arrival autonomously, while engineers and scientists back on Earth will have a nail-biting 11-minute wait for signals to reach home confirming the fate of the $2.7 billion mission.

Mars rover ready for riskiest part of $2.7 billion mission
NASA’s Perseverance rover is racing toward Mars for a daring high-speed plunge into the Red Planet’s atmosphere Thursday, ready to use a heat shield, a supersonic parachute, and braking rockets for a pinpoint touchdown on a dried-up river delta that may harbor clues about the potential for past life.


NASA picks Jezero Crater landing site for next Mars rover
After years of analyses and debate, NASA announced Monday that the agency’s next Mars rover will land on or near an ancient river delta where water once flowed into a 30-mile-wide, 1,600-foot-deep crater to search for signs of ancient microbial life and to continue ongoing studies of the red planet’s history and evolution.
